What to sort out first when money worries crowd your mind
Anxiety grows in tangled thoughts, not just in numbers. Start by putting today’s next step where you can see it.
When money worries grow, we try to solve everything at once. But income, fixed costs, upcoming expenses, and vague fear are different problems.
Make four columns on paper. Separating what you can verify from what you do not know gives anxiety a shape you can work with.
One task is enough for today. A small, clear action can make the next decision easier.
